The Miami Dolphins are in the midst of a disastrous season.

On paper, Miami’s roster was as talented as any in the league entering the season. Despite no shortage of talent, the Dolphins have not found success on the field. The team sits at 2-6.

It’s hard to imagine things getting worse for Miami, but now they are catching strays from Buffalo Bills running back James Cook.

Cook, appearing on Underdog’s The Arena: Gridiron podcast, was asked a question to see how well he knows his career.

One of the hosts of the show, Kinsey Wolanski, asked Cook to name the team that he rushed for 100-plus yards against for the first time in his NFL career.

Cook, unsure of the answer, asked for a hint.

“Um, this team is trash,” Wolanski said.
